The time to repot is when the new roots just start to appear (the first little bumps). Based on what those new roots (now too long to disturb) look like, the time to repot was 2 months ago or more. You might want to put a note on a tag in the pot, to remind yourself to start looking for new roots in September 2024. Repotting time likely would be late September to early October. (That's why a lot of people kill this species, repotting in the fall is not intuitive but that is the correct time, done at other times can be deadly)
